Kasem's Elder Abuse Case Makes It To D.A.'s Desk THE MOUTH, DECEMBER 2ND, 2014 –– As iconic radio host Casey Kasem's body remains unburied and un embalmed in Norway nearly six months since he died, TMZ learned the LAPD has now submitted Casey's elder abuse investigation to the L.A. County D.A. and it targets Casey's widow Jean. This comes following an investigation that was launched after Casey's oldest children filed a police report claiming Jean caused Casey to get bed sores that became infected and contributed to his death. They claim Jean was more interested in keeping their dad from them than protecting him. Law enforcement sources told TMZ it's unlikely the D.A. will file charges against Jean because there's not enough available evidence. The kids have been fighting for a full autopsy but Jean has resisted. Reportedly, the D.A. says it does not have the case yet, but our LAPD sources say it has been submitted. Casey passed away on June 15th.

BUSINESS: CBS Radio Completes Swap With Beasley THE MOUTH, DECEMBER 2ND, 2014 –– CBS Radio announced it has completed its deal with Beasley Broadcast Group, Inc. to swap 13 mid-size market radio stations in Tampa and Charlotte as well as WIP-AM in Philadelphia for five large market stations in Philadelphia and Miami, moving forward in its strategy to grow the division’s major market presence. In the trade, CBS RADIO has acquired Philadelphia stations WRDW-FM and WXTU-FM, and Miami stations WKIS-FM, WPOW-FM and WQAM-AM. Beasley has obtained WIP-AM in Philadelphia; WHFS-AM, WHFS-FM, WLLD-FM, WQYK-FM, WRBQ-FM, and WYUU-FM in Tampa; and WBAV-FM, WBCN-AM, WFNZ-AM, WKQC-FM, WNKS-FM, WPEG-FM and WSOC-FM in Charlotte. This marks the first time CBS RADIO will operate stations in Miami, where CBS already owns two television stations. The Company operates duopolies in 15 markets nationwide, including 11 of the top 15 radio markets.

THE MOUTH, DECEMBER 2ND, 2014 –– Reba McEntire will receive the first-ever NASH Icon Award, which will be presented during the inaugural American Country Countdown Awards, airing Monday, Dec. 15 at 8 p.m. ET on FOX. According to countryweekly.com, Reba holds title to 35 No. 1 singles, 56 million albums sold globally and the most tickets sold among female performers. During the awards ceremony, which will be hosted by Florida Georgia Line, Reba will be honored with tribute performances of some of her classic hits by Miranda Lambert and Kelly Clarkson. Additionally, Reba’s friend and American Country Countdown host Kix Brooks will present her with the honor. “Besides being one of the classiest people to ever grace Nashville, Tennessee, Reba has not just done it her way, but she’s gotten all of her recognition the old-fashioned way,” says Kix. “She’s earned it and I’ve been blessed with the opportunity to tour with her dragging 21 trucks and 19 buses around, and to hear her sing by the campfire," says Kix. "Besides being a talented actor and host, she is seriously one of the best singers I’ve ever heard. Reba recently signed a new recording contract with Nash Icon Music, a label partnership between Big Machine Label Group and Cumulus, which created the NASH Icon radio format. Sweden Mulls FM Radio Switch Off Date THE MOUTH, DECEMBER 2ND, 2014 –– As some debate the future of AM, check it out: the FM signal should be turned off by 2022, according to a government-funded report looking at Sweden's digital switchover strategy. FM radio should be replaced by digital radio within the next eight years in order to make more channels available for commercial networks and the country's public service broadcaster Sveriges Radio, reports thelocal.se It's not clear how ministers will react to the findings, with Prime Minister Stefan Löfven's party having previously argued against the digital radio switchover, saying it would be too expensive. Hundreds of sites around Sweden would require new specially designed radio masts. Writing in the Dagens Nyheter newspaper, Associate Professor Nina Wormbs from the KTH Royal Institute of Technology who led the study said: "Radio is a form of media that should be given the best possible conditions in a democratic information society. It should have its own digital distribution platform that makes it possible for everyone to everywhere listen easily and without having to pay extra." Following the switchover, Sweden could host up to 60 digital radio stations, she argued. Opponents to the plan have raised concerns about adapting cars which are currently fitted with FM radios. They have argued that the move is unnecessary with increasing numbers of people already choosing to listen to radio stations via the internet, where there is no limit to the number of channels available to consumers. Phil Hendrie Files Suit Against Impersonators On The Internet THE MOUTH, DECEMBER 1ST, 2014 –– Longtime radio host/satirist and actor, Phil Hendrie, has filed a lawsuit in a California Superior Court claiming that impersonators used his name and other information to create accounts on social media sites to spread false information regarding the memberships. According to courthousenews.com, he suing 'as-yet unknown defendants' for allegedly impersonating him in an effort to torpedo his new, internet-only "Phil Hendrie Show." In his suit he says some posts falsely advised members to cancel their backstage pass memberships because his web site had been hacked which placed their financial information at risk.. The impersonators also made lewd and lascivious comments to third parties, Hendrie added. "These communications have been made in an effort to humiliate, threaten and intimidate Hendrie and with the specific intent of causing him emotional distress and damaging Hendrie's commercial endeavors including, but not limited to, the disruption of and dissemination of false information regarding the Backstage Pass memberships offered through the Website," the complaint says. Hendrie is seeking punitive and exemplary damages, and injunctive relief on claims the defendants misappropriated his name and likeness, internet impersonation in violation of California law, and intentional infliction of emotional distress.

Hosts Facing Dismissal For Refusing To Play Christmas Music THE MOUTH, DECEMBER 1ST, 2014 –– Christmas stunt? Maybe not as a couple of British hosts have apparently been threatened with being fired for refusing to play Christmas tunes on their show. As Jockline reported last week, Robin Banks and Neil Veglio, of Jack FM in Reading Berks have a list of banned songs including Slade’s Merry Xmas Everybody, Wham’s Last Christmas and the Pogues’ Fairytale of New York, reports the Daily Mirror. They have refused to play 'annoying' songs on their morning show until at least December 23. “It’s a point of difference,” Banks told the Mirror. 'Every other station in the area is playing those Christmas songs. If you really want to hear them, tune across to them.” Gavin Harris, who runs Jack FM, added said: “I’m determined to give listeners what they would expect to hear. “I think they would expect to hear Christmas songs throughout December. We’ll be following suitable disciplinary procedures if need be, but I’m confident we’ll be playing Christmas Rapping, All I Want for Christmas and Stop the Cavalry before too long.” WHAT DO YOU THINK? American Life's 'Serial' Raising The Bar On Podcast's Popularity THE MOUTH, DECEMBER 1ST, 2014 –– Have you tuned into the podcast 'Serial.' If so, you're not alone. According to iowapublicradio.com, every week, a million and a half people are listening to this murder investigation unfold. It's from the creators of "This American Life." Also unfolding is proof that more and more Americans are consuming audio this way. According to dailydot.com, Serial’s producer Dana Chivvis says 'the podcast format was ideal for the show’s investigative, longform approach, and that “radio shows and podcasts are sort of rethinking the business side ..." The show, which debuted Oct. 3, is hosted and executive produced by This American Life producer Sarah Koenig (inset), with co-executive producer Julie Snyder and This American Life host Ira Glass as editorial advisor. Over the course of a season, they'll tell a story in serialized form, complete with cliffhangers, character development, and plot twists. It’s sort of like a TV show, but you can’t binge-watch this one." Mark McCreary is the CEO of the ad firm PodTrac. He says Advertisers know what the audience likes about the podcast is, in a big way, the host of the show. And so to hear what the host of the show thinks about their product or service makes a big impact. NPR's Jon Kalish adds, "Internet availability in automobiles is increasing. Drivers of newer models can pair their smart phones with their car's sound system via Bluetooth technology. 20,000 Bikes Later, JB And Sandy’s 'Bikes For Kids' Campaign Returns THE MOUTH, DECEMBER 1ST, 2014 –– Longtime Austin morning hosts JB Hager and Sandy McIlree have helped give away almost 20,000 bicycles to needy children over the years, according to tvradio.blog. Having joined 105.3 Fringe FM last Sping after nearly 20 years at crosstown Mix, they said reviving their annual Bikes for Kids campaign was a top priority. Hager said listeners and area companies have donated approximately $2 million to the campaign — enough to buy about 20,000 bikes. According to the report, JB & Sandy kicked off the campaign right before Thanksgiving. “We’re trying to do a lot in a very short amount of time,” Hager said. “This is a reset of sorts for us. We’re hoping to grow it back to where it was before.” For the first time, this year JB & Hager said they hope to deliver many of the bikes themselves. In past years, volunteers handed out bikes and helmets. We never really got a chance to see where the bikes went before,” Hager said. “By the time we were off the air, everyone was gone.”
